  • Ammonia (NH3): Reactions, Properties, and Uses
    NH3 is the chemical formula for ammonia. Here's what it forms:

    * Aqueous solution: When ammonia dissolves in water, it forms an alkaline solution called ammonium hydroxide (NH4OH). This solution is commonly used as a cleaning agent, a fertilizer, and a component of many household products.

    * Ammonium salts: Ammonia reacts with acids to form ammonium salts, such as ammonium chloride (NH4Cl), ammonium nitrate (NH4NO3), and ammonium sulfate ((NH4)2SO4). These salts are used in fertilizers, explosives, and other industrial applications.

    * Amines: Ammonia can react with organic compounds to form amines, which are organic compounds containing nitrogen. Amines are important building blocks in many pharmaceuticals, dyes, and other chemical products.

    * Coordination complexes: Ammonia can act as a ligand to form coordination complexes with metal ions. For example, it forms complexes with copper(II) ions (Cu2+) to produce the deep blue color of copper(II) ammonia complexes.

    Overall, ammonia is a versatile molecule that forms a wide range of important compounds.
